In May 2025, the U.S. Department of State began a special aid initiative through the Gaza Humanitarian Foundation (GHF) to deliver meals and direct food assistance to Palestinian civilians throughout the Gaza Strip. The mandate was straightforward: to securely move aid into a network of Secure Distribution Sites which would facilitate the distribution of millions of meals to hungry civilians1. The effort has delivered over 60 million meals since its inception.
Within days of GHF’s first meal deliveries, it became the target of a deliberate narrative assault, driven less by verifiable facts than by the demands of a competing narrative. Reports and evidence of violence at aid sites began to surface, and international and U.S. media outlets, social media influencers, and NGOs started publishing articles that ascribed blame to the Israeli Defense Forces (IDF) or GHF for intentional violence against civilians, war crimes, and complicity in the crime of genocide.
The reports quickly condensed into viral headlines, but the claim that the IDF was systematically murdering civilians was usually sourced from Hamas-run ministries or anonymous accounts, and often unverified. Moreover, evidence that Hamas could be responsible for violence around aid sites – evidence provided by non-Hamas Palestinian sources, by Hamas’s online communications, and by video that in some cases shows Hamas operatives deliberately firing on Palestinian civilians – was almost never suggested.
A significant number of headlines from mainstream media outlets thus elevated one side of the story – the side promoted by a designated foreign terrorist organization – without waiting for forensic clarity and countervailing evidence. Although in some cases the body texts of news articles did make an effort to present a more holistic exploration of sources, the verdict or tone in the headlines – that the IDF and/or GHF was responsible for the killings at aid sites – was already given.
A core failure of media coverage is the routine elevation of the Gaza Health Ministry, a Hamas-run agency, as a trusted source on culpability for violence. While violence itself is not always in dispute, the headlines overwhelmingly frame Israel or GHF as responsible, burying in the body text that these claims originate from Hamas if this fact is revealed at all. The result is a narrative that masks its source and misleads the public about who is to blame.
The Gaza Health Ministry itself is run by Hamas and for that reason alone cannot be quoted as a politically neutral source for answering questions of culpability or fact. The Ministry has a proven and systematic history of lies, deceptions, duplicated data, and exaggerations which strain credulity of any nonpartisan observer….
